The Normandy landing opera�ons and associated airborne opera�ons on Tuesday, June 6, 1944, was the Allied invasion of Normandy in Opera�on Overlord during World War II.

Code-named Opera�on Neptune and o�en referred to as D-Day, it was the largest seaborne invasion in history. The opera�on began the libera�on of France (and later Western Europe) and laid the founda�ons of the Allied victory on the Western Front.
